Riff,
First a bit of a "glossary" on Porsche calipers:
Little Blacks : 944S2 (non M030), 951 (non M030 and not 951S), 968 (non M030)
Medium Blacks: 944S2 (M030), 951 (S or M030), 968 M030, 928 S4
Big Blacks/Reds: 928 GTS, 993 TT
There are 4 primary problems with fitting the "little blacks" on a UrS .
1) Small pad size (smaller than the "medium blacks" and much smaller
than "big blacks")
2) Designed for a narrow 28mm rotor (A8 rotors are 30mm, Porsche
rotors that pair with "Medium" or "Big" calipers are all 32mm)
3) The "little blacks" are radially mounted, not axially mounted like the
"medium blacks" or "Big Reds/Blacks", which means most likely there doesn't
exist a bracket anyway to mate them to your Audi.
4) the "little blacks" have smaller pistons sizes (36mm/40mm) than the
"medium blacks" or "Big Reds/Blacks" (both those have 36mm/44mm). However
this is the same as Boxster brakes I beleive.
In my opinion, the "little blacks" on 298mmx28mm rotors are just adequate
for the ~3000 lb 944S2 / 968 (I have a 968CS with these brakes) - however
with the right pads (cough cough Hawk Blues work really well on these cars
cough cough) they can be just fine unless they are subject to a really
braking intensive track or driver.
However I don't think these calipers, even with the A8 rotor will be
sufficient for the S6 - assuming you can safely squeeze that 30mm rotor in
those calipers. The primary reasons being #'s 1,2,3 above, and to a lesser
extent #4.
However the UrS brakes are pathetic even on the street, (as a separate
thread going on right how has protested!), and these "need" the upgrade
**MUCH** more than your 944S2 does.
I would suggest going for a volume discount and getting 4 Big Reds (or big
blacks) and taking care of both cars at the same time :-)
